Nichols Hits Yaeger's Catch; Jordan Calls Exploit Colorful

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Lloyd Jordan didn't seem to mind the great Yale stunt in Saturday's game--when manager Charlie Yaeger caught Molloy's conversion pass--or at least not in print. His comment was "That sort of thing makes football."

Captain John Nichols instead came out with the flat statement, "Frankly, I think it stinks."

Yaeger has asked that his uniform, 99, be retired.
